excel中函数的错误的是什么
作者:路由通
|
331人看过
发布时间:2026-04-13 00:07:34
标签:
函数错误是每个使用电子表格软件(Excel)的用户都会遭遇的棘手问题。本文将系统剖析函数错误的根源,涵盖从数据类型不匹配、引用无效到嵌套逻辑缺陷等十二个核心层面。文章旨在提供一套完整的诊断与解决方案,帮助用户深入理解错误提示背后的逻辑,从而提升数据处理效率与公式构建的准确性,彻底摆脱常见错误的困扰。
在数据处理与分析的世界里,电子表格软件(Excel)的函数无疑是驱动效率的核心引擎。然而,即便是经验丰富的用户,也难免在公式编写时遭遇各种错误提示,这些提示如同一串串令人费解的代码,阻碍了工作的流畅进行。理解这些错误信息的本质,不仅是为了消除单元格中刺眼的标记,更是为了构建健壮、可靠的数据模型。本文将深入探讨函数错误的十二个关键成因,并提供相应的解决思路与最佳实践。 数据类型不匹配导致的运算失败 函数运算的基础是数据类型。最常见的错误之一,是试图对非数值型数据进行算术运算。例如,当单元格中存储的是文本格式的“100元”,直接使用求和函数(SUM)或加减乘除运算符进行计算,往往会得到错误值。电子表格软件(Excel)期望数值参与数学计算,当它遇到无法识别的文本时,便会中断运算并返回错误。解决之道在于确保参与计算的数据是纯粹的数值格式,可以借助“分列”功能、数值函数(如VALUE)或选择性粘贴为数值等方式进行数据清洗和转换。 单元格引用无效或范围错误 引用是函数的灵魂。错误常常源于引用了一个不存在的单元格区域。例如,在公式中引用了已被删除的工作表名称,或者使用偏移函数(OFFSET)、索引函数(INDEX)时,参数设置不当导致引用的范围超出了工作表边界。这类错误提示明确指出了引用问题。用户需要仔细检查公式中所有引用的工作表名称、单元格地址以及命名区域是否存在,并确保动态引用函数的参数计算结果是一个有效的单元格地址。 函数嵌套层次过深或逻辑冲突 为了实现复杂逻辑,嵌套函数是常用手段。但嵌套层数过多或内部逻辑自相矛盾,会引发难以排查的错误。例如,多个条件判断函数(IF)嵌套时,如果各层条件的逻辑覆盖不完整或存在重叠,可能导致某些条件分支未被正确处理。此外,电子表格软件(Excel)对公式的总长度和嵌套深度有一定限制,超过限制也会导致公式无法正常运算。建议将过于复杂的嵌套逻辑拆解,通过辅助列分步计算,或使用更高级的函数如条件判断选择函数(IFS)、查找函数(XLOOKUP)来简化结构。 数字被识别为文本格式 这是一个极其隐蔽的错误源头。从外部系统导入的数据,或者单元格左上角带有绿色三角标记的数字,往往是文本格式。它们看起来是数字,但无法参与求和、排序或数值比较。使用查找函数(VLOOKUP)时,如果查找值是文本格式的数字,而在查找区域中对应键值是数值格式,即使外观一致,函数也会返回错误。利用错误检查工具、或使用乘以1、加0等运算强制转换,以及“转换为数字”功能,可以快速修复此类问题。 数组公式的使用不当 数组公式能够执行多值计算,功能强大但规则严格。在新版本动态数组功能出现后,虽然部分操作得到简化,但传统数组公式仍需按特定组合键(Ctrl+Shift+Enter)输入。如果忘记按此组合键,或者试图输入数组公式的单元格区域大小与运算结果数组的大小不匹配,就会产生错误。理解数组的维度,并确保输出区域足以容纳计算结果,是正确使用数组公式的关键。 除数为零引发的数学错误 在数学运算中,除以零是未定义的操作。当公式中的除法运算(或某些函数内部隐含除法)其分母为零或计算结果为零时,电子表格软件(Excel)会返回特定的错误值。这通常发生在动态计算中,分母引用的单元格可能随着数据变化而变为零或空白。为了避免这种情况,可以使用条件判断函数(IF)或条件判断函数(IFERROR)对分母进行预先判断,例如:=IF(B2=0, “无意义”, A2/B2),从而优雅地处理可能的零值分母。 查找函数匹配失败 查找与引用函数,如垂直查找函数(VLOOKUP)、水平查找函数(HLOOKUP)、索引匹配组合(INDEX-MATCH),在无法找到匹配项时会返回错误值。这通常是因为:查找值在查找区域中确实不存在;存在多余空格或不可见字符;数据类型不匹配(如前文所述的数字与文本问题);或者未正确设置近似匹配与精确匹配的参数。使用精确匹配模式,并配合修剪函数(TRIM)、清除多余空格函数(CLEAN)清洗数据,能大幅提高匹配成功率。 函数参数缺失或过多 每个函数都有其预定义的参数语法。遗漏必需的参数,或者提供了超出函数预期的过多参数,都会导致公式无法被正确解析而报错。例如,求和函数(SUM)可以接受多个参数,但某些统计函数对参数个数和类型有严格要求。在输入函数时,借助软件提供的函数屏幕提示,可以清晰地看到每个参数的位置和意义,这是避免参数错误的最直接方法。 循环引用导致的无限循环 当一个公式直接或间接地引用自身所在的单元格时,就形成了循环引用。例如,在单元格A1中输入公式“=A1+1”。电子表格软件(Excel)会尝试反复计算,通常会在几次迭代后停止并报告循环引用警告。这有时是无意中造成的错误,有时则是用于迭代计算的特殊设计(如计算循环利息)。对于无意的循环引用,需要检查公式的引用链,打破循环。可以在“公式”选项卡下的“错误检查”中定位循环引用的位置。 日期和时间序列值处理错误 在电子表格软件(Excel)中,日期和时间本质上是特殊的序列数值。对日期进行加减运算、使用日期函数(如DATEDIF、EDATE)时,如果输入的“日期”实际上是文本格式,或者计算结果是一个无效的日期值(如2月30日),就会产生错误。确保日期输入符合系统认可的格式,并使用日期函数而非文本拼接来操作日期,是避免此类问题的要点。 名称管理器中的定义错误 为单元格区域、常量或公式定义名称,可以简化公式并提高可读性。然而,如果定义的名称所引用的区域被删除或更改,或者名称本身包含无效字符,那么所有使用该名称的公式都会报错。定期检查“公式”选项卡下的“名称管理器”,确保所有定义的名称都有有效且正确的引用,是维护复杂表格的必要工作。 外部数据链接断开或失效 当公式引用了其他工作簿(外部链接)中的数据,而源工作簿被移动、重命名或删除,链接就会断开。打开文件时,软件会提示更新链接,如果选择不更新,相关公式就会显示错误值。管理好外部链接的路径,尽量将相关数据整合到同一工作簿内,或使用更稳定的数据连接方式,可以减少此类依赖风险。 软件版本差异导致的函数兼容性问题 电子表格软件(Excel)的更新会引入新函数。例如,动态数组函数、文本合并函数(TEXTJOIN)等在新版本中可用,但在旧版本中打开包含这些函数的文件时,会显示错误。同样,某些旧版本中的函数(如某些财务函数)在新版本中可能已被更优函数替代或更改了算法。在共享文件时,需要考虑协作方的软件版本,必要时使用兼容性更强的通用函数替代新函数。 公式中使用了本地化语言函数名 在非英语版本的电子表格软件(Excel)中,函数名被翻译为本地语言。例如,求和函数在中文版中是“SUM”,但软件内部可能仍以英文名处理。如果从英文教程中复制公式,或者在不同语言版本的软件间共享文件,函数名不匹配会导致“无效名称”错误。了解自己所用版本的语言设置,并正确输入函数名,是基础但重要的一环。 单元格格式设置干扰显示结果 有时,公式本身计算正确,但单元格的格式设置导致其显示为一个看似错误的值。例如,一个很长的数字被设置为“常规”格式,可能会以科学计数法显示;一个负的日期值可能显示为一串“”号。这并非函数错误,而是显示问题。通过调整单元格的数字格式为合适的类型(如数值、日期、文本),即可恢复正常显示。 宏或外部加载项引起的冲突 在启用宏的工作簿中,或者安装了特定加载项的环境下,某些自定义函数或自动化脚本可能会与内置函数产生冲突,导致不可预知的错误。如果排除了所有常见错误后问题依然存在,可以尝试在安全模式下启动电子表格软件(Excel),或禁用所有加载项和宏,以判断是否是外部因素干扰。 综上所述,函数错误并非洪水猛兽,而是电子表格软件(Excel)与用户进行严谨对话的一种方式。每一个错误值都是一条线索,指向公式逻辑、数据质量或环境配置中的某个具体问题。掌握系统化的排查思路:从检查数据格式与类型开始,再到验证引用与参数,最后审视函数逻辑与外部依赖,绝大部分错误都能迎刃而解。培养编写健壮公式的习惯,例如预先使用错误处理函数(IFERROR、IFNA)包装可能出错的公式,使用表格结构化引用增强可读性,定期进行数据清洗,能够从根本上减少错误的发生,让数据真正成为驱动决策的可靠力量。
相关文章
在Excel电子表格软件中,双引号是公式编写时用于界定文本字符串的核心符号。它明确告知程序,被其包裹的内容应作为文本常量处理,而非数值、单元格引用或函数名。无论是直接输入的固定文字、需连接组合的字符,还是作为函数参数的条件判断标准,双引号都扮演着不可或缺的角色。理解其正确用法,是避免公式错误、实现精确数据计算与分析的关键基础。
2026-04-13 00:07:33
122人看过
在日常工作中,我们时常会遇到这样的困惑:为什么我的表格工具(Excel)运行缓慢、频繁崩溃,或是功能不如预期?这背后往往涉及软件版本、硬件配置、操作习惯乃至文件本身的复杂结构。本文将深入剖析影响表格工具性能与体验的十二个核心维度,从底层原理到高级应用,为您提供一套系统性的诊断与优化方案,助您驾驭数据,提升效率。
2026-04-13 00:07:33
325人看过
在表格处理软件中,叹号是一个至关重要的连接符号,它主要用于建立不同工作表之间的引用关系。本文将从基础概念入手,深入解析叹号在公式中的核心作用与语法规则,并系统阐述其在跨工作表引用、三维引用以及定义名称等高级场景中的具体应用。此外,文章还将探讨与之相关的其他符号的用法,帮助读者构建清晰、完整的公式知识体系,从而提升数据处理与分析的专业效率。
2026-04-13 00:07:22
386人看过
考勤机导出的电子表格文件编辑受限,常因文件格式保护、权限设置或数据源锁定所致。本文将系统剖析十二种常见原因,涵盖文件属性、软件兼容性、系统配置及数据保护机制,并提供相应解决方案,助您彻底解决编辑障碍,提升考勤数据处理效率。
2026-04-13 00:07:16
136人看过
在Excel中,“计算表01”通常指代一个特定的工作表或计算模型,其命名可能源于用户自定义的标签、模板文件或自动化脚本生成的默认名称。它可能是一个用于数据汇总、财务分析或工程计算的专用表格,其核心功能在于执行特定公式运算、数据整理或动态更新。理解其含义需要结合上下文,如文件结构、公式引用或VBA代码。本文将深入解析“计算表01”的常见应用场景、技术原理及实用技巧,帮助用户高效驾驭这一表格工具。
2026-04-13 00:07:00
364人看过
在日常使用文字处理软件时,许多用户都曾遇到过这样的困惑:原本多页的文档内容,不知为何突然变成了一整页,导致排版混乱、打印出错。这一现象背后并非单一原因,而是由软件视图模式、页面设置、隐藏格式、缩放比例乃至软件自身故障等多种因素交织造成的。本文将深入剖析导致“Word内容成为一页”的十二个核心原因,并提供经过验证的解决方案,帮助您彻底理解和掌控文档的页面布局,提升办公效率。
2026-04-13 00:06:24
388人看过
热门推荐
资讯中心:


.webp)

.webp)
.webp)